But this isn't working for me and I was hoping someone could point me to a primer for how to format NPCs so they can be used with FG's import tool.
My workflow:
I created a basic campaign with one of the PF bestiaries as the only loaded module.
I created my own NPC, copying the stat block letter-for-letter to match the paid-module block.
I exported the module, using the Library->Export, and selected only NPCs.
I renamed the resulting .mod file into a .zip.
I opened the db.xml file within the .zip.
I reverse-engineered what parts of the .xml had been populated from the FG NPC.
I programmed my character generator to produce a .xml identical to that one, as well as one that had a new NPC I wanted to add.
I renamed each of those files (in independent tests) to db.xml
I zipped each of those files (in independent tests) into .zip files, and added a copy of the definition.xml that I had found in my original export.
I renamed each of those .zip files (in independent tests) into .mod files.
I put copies of those .mod files in the modules directory.
When I try to find the modules in the Library->Modules, they are not there.
If I use the import button in the NPC tab, it is clearly looking for a .xml file. However, selecting my .xml files, whether named db.xml or using their original names creates a new, generic, "new personality", with none of the fields populated per the values I know the .xml files contain.

I placed the .mod file into the modules folder of my Fantasy Grounds. This allows it to be available when loading a campaign of that ruleset. To quickly get to that file structure, click on the folder icon on the dashboard before you log into the campaign.
capture.png
Then I load up the campaign and open the library and load the module.Dominic Morta

If you are creating modules, restart FG. You should then be able to see the module you created as it will rescan your modules folder at load.
It has been a while, but for Classic this was the case and I don't recallif Unity has the same limitation.Ultimate License Holder
